General Information about #0A1E2F
The hexadecimal color code #0A1E2F, often referred to as Firefly, is a dark, muted shade of blue. It's composed of 3.92% red, 11.76% green, and 19.61% blue. In the RGB color space, it has values of R:10, G:30, B:47. In the CMYK color space, its composition is 78.72% cyan, 36.17% magenta, 0% yellow, and 80.39% black. The color #0A1E2F, also known as Firefly, presents some accessibility challenges, particularly concerning color contrast. When used as text against a white background, it may not meet the WCAG (Web Content Accessibility Guidelines) AA standards for contrast ratio, making it difficult for users with visual impairments to read. Therefore, it's crucial to pair this color with lighter shades for text or elements that require high readability. Alternatively, using #0A1E2F for decorative purposes or larger graphical elements, where readability is not the primary concern, is more suitable. For ensuring broader accessibility, consider using color contrast checking tools to verify that the combination of #0A1E2F with other colors in a design meets the recommended contrast ratios, thereby enhancing usability for all users, including those with low vision or color blindness.
